AWS MCP Servers

by AWS

✓ Official
Description
AWS Labs maintains a monorepo of specialized, open-source MCP servers that bring AWS best practices directly into AI-assisted development workflows, spanning infrastructure, data, AI/ML, cost management, and healthcare/life-sciences domains. Rather than one monolithic server, the project ships dozens of focused servers you install individually depending on the task: the AWS Documentation MCP Server for real-time official docs and API references, dedicated servers for Terraform/CDK/CloudFormation infrastructure-as-code, container and serverless platforms (ECS, EKS, Lambda), SQL/NoSQL databases (DynamoDB, RDS, Aurora), search and analytics (OpenSearch), messaging (SQS/SNS), and cost/billing analysis. Most servers install via uvx with a package name like awslabs.aws-documentation-mcp-server, run locally over stdio, and use standard AWS credential chains (IAM roles, profiles, or access keys) rather than exposing raw account credentials to the model. AWS also now offers a managed, remote "AWS MCP Server" (in preview) that combines full API coverage with pre-built agent SOPs, syntactically validated API calls, and complete CloudTrail audit logging for teams that want centralized governance instead of running servers locally. The Getting Started with Kiro/Cursor/VS Code/Claude Code sections in the repo provide one-click install configs for each server, making it straightforward to wire up only the AWS services a given project actually touches.
The Supabase MCP server brings the power of your Supabase backend directly into your AI assistant, enabling conversational access to database, authentication, storage, and edge function features. With this server, developers can ask Claude or Cursor to query Postgres tables, inspect database schemas, manage user auth flows, upload or read files from Supabase Storage buckets, and test Edge Functions without ever leaving their IDE or chat window. This dramatically accelerates backend development and debugging by letting AI agents both read live state and perform safe, constrained operations against your project. Common use cases include asking the AI to "generate a SQL migration for a new profiles table and apply it", "check why the last auth webhook failed in the logs", or "list all users who signed up today and export their emails". It requires a Supabase Management API token and your project reference ID to authenticate. Perfect for full-stack developers building Next.js apps with Supabase, it effectively turns your AI into an expert database administrator and backend co-pilot that inherently understands your project's specific schema and row-level security policies.
